Ann is a native Californian, whose art classes and religious studies classes at Occidental College, together with her diverse background, experience and personal interests (Ann has worked as a photographer, a musician, an elementary teacher, and a probation officer) merge together in the posters shown below. . In 1986 she began doing her own art using paint markers on heavy paper, reflecting the influences of world ethnic art, spirituality, child abuse, quilting, Klee and Kahlo, and women's studies. Her art has traveled the country in NARSAD Shows (Nat'l Alliance for Research on Schizophrenia and Depression) and has been in solo showings in Texas, Connecticut, and numerous California cities. She also uses certain art in slides with her poetry for the education of foster parents and Child Abuse Social Workers. Ann has two children and two teen-aged grandchildren.
